repo.or.cz
/
rainbows.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
event_machine: avoid close on deferred response
2012-12-18
Lin Jen-S
h
in
ev
e
nt_machine: avoid clos
e
o
n
def
e
rred r
e
sponse
Acked-by: Eric Wong <
normalperson@yhbt.net
>
commit
|
commitdiff
|
tree
2012-12-06
Eric Won
g
Rainb
o
w
s! 4
.
4
.
2 -
E
v
entM
a
c
hine async
.
cal
l
back fix
commit
|
commitdiff
|
tree
2012-12-05
Eric Wong
test_isolate: bump eve
n
tmac
h
i
n
e and
si
n
atra
deps
commit
|
commitdiff
|
tree
2012-12-05
E
r
ic Wong
event
_
machine: properly
d
efer body
.
close for async
commit
|
commitdiff
|
tree
2012-08-31
Eric
Wong
R
a
i
n
bows!
4
.
4
.
1 - a minor bugfi
x
for F
i
ber user
s
commit
|
commitdiff
|
tree
2012-08-27
Eric Wong
f
iber/base
:
avoid
ne
g
at
i
ve sleep interval
commit
|
commitdiff
|
tree
2012-08-18
E
ric Won
g
Rakefile: fres
h
m
eat
.
net -> fr
e
ecode
.
co
m
commit
|
commitdiff
|
tree
2012-08-18
Eri
c
Wong
Rainbows! 4
.
4
.
0
- m
i
n
o
r
improvements
commit
|
commitdiff
|
tree
2012-07-19
Eric Wong
thread_timeout
:
docum
e
nt a
d
diti
o
n
al c
a
veats
commit
|
commitdiff
|
tree
2012-07-01
Eric Wo
n
g
test_isol
a
te:
bump raindro
p
s dependency
commit
|
commitdiff
|
tree
2012-07-01
Eric Wong
coolio
+
xepoll_th
r
ead*:
use shutdown() for kee
p
ali
v
e
.
.
.
commit
|
commitdiff
|
tree
2012-06-18
Eric Wong
epoll*: fav
o
r
s
hutd
o
wn(2) for k
e
e
p
a
l
ive timeout
commit
|
commitdiff
|
tree
2012-05-09
E
r
ic Wong
fiber_pool: take Fi
b
ers from larger pool
s
f
a
ster
commit
|
commitdiff
|
tree
2012-05-09
Eric Wong
test_isol
a
te: updat
e
deps for EM
t
ests
commit
|
commitdiff
|
tree
2012-05-09
Eri
c
Wong
t
e
s
t
_isolat
e
:
b
u
mp unicorn
and kgi
o
v
er
s
ions
f
or testing
commit
|
commitdiff
|
tree
2012-05-09
Eric
W
ong
stream_r
e
sponse_epoll: fix for unicorn 4
.
3
.
x
commit
|
commitdiff
|
tree
2012-05-08
Eric Wong
t
e
sts: req
u
ire sleepy_
p
enguin 3
.
1
.
0 or later
commit
|
commitdiff
|
tree
2012-04-12
E
r
ic
W
o
n
g
doc:
so
m
e spelling
f
i
x
es
commit
|
commitdiff
|
tree
2012-02-23
Eric Wong
t/te
s
t_isolate:
u
p
date test dep
e
n
dencies
commit
|
commitdiff
|
tree
2011-10-12
Eric Won
g
t0
5
01: fix a
m
biguous she
l
l construct for cap
t
ure
+
.
.
.
commit
|
commitdiff
|
tree
2011-10-12
E
ric Wong
h
ttp
_
server:
f
i
x
l
og message i
f
using Base (no
c
onc
u
rrency)
commit
|
commitdiff
|
tree
2011-09-02
Eric Wong
Rainbows! 4
.
3
.
1
-
s
m
al
l
bu
g
fix
commit
|
commitdiff
|
tree
2011-08-30
Er
i
c
Wong
a
v
o
id potential Lo
g
ger d
e
a
dl
o
ck i
n
SIGQUIT and
S
IGUSR1
commit
|
commitdiff
|
tree
2011-08-20
Eric Wong
R
ainbows!
4
.
3
.
0
-
pull in
c
hanges
f
rom
u
nicorn
4
.
1
.
0
commit
|
commitdiff
|
tree
2011-08-20
E
r
ic Wong
bump unicorn de
p
endency
v
ersion
commit
|
commitdiff
|
tree
2011-08-20
Eric Wo
n
g
TODO: remove
s
p
l
i
ce
(
2) it
e
m
commit
|
commitdiff
|
tree
2011-08-20
Eric
W
ong
rdo
c
: cleanup and
s
t
op
d
epending o
n
:enddoc:
commit
|
commitdiff
|
tree
2011-08-20
Eri
c
W
on
g
u
pdate d
e
velopment wrongdoc
dep to 1
.
6
commit
|
commitdiff
|
tree
2011-08-19
Eric Won
g
event_mach
i
n
e:
update rdoc for new Cramp homepage
commit
|
commitdiff
|
tree
2011-08-19
E
r
ic Wong
cramp: update test dependency to ve
r
sion to
0
.
15
commit
|
commitdiff
|
tree
2011-08-19
Eric Wong
t
/test_
i
solate: bum
p
k
gio test versi
o
n
commit
|
commitdiff
|
tree
2011-08-17
Eric
W
ong
more
consistent lo
g
ging for
errors
commit
|
commitdiff
|
tree
2011-08-12
Eric Wo
n
g
t
e
s
t
_isolate:
bump cool
.
io test
version
commit
|
commitdiff
|
tree
2011-08-05
Pra
t
ik Naik
R
e
move depre
c
ated Rain
b
ows::HttpRespo
n
se
Acked-by: Eric Wong <
normalperson@yhbt.net
>
commit
|
commitdiff
|
tree
2011-08-05
Eric Wong
Ra
i
nbo
w
s! 4
.
2
.
0 - Cramp WebSocket updates!
commit
|
commitdiff
|
tree
2011-08-05
Eric Wong
bump Cra
m
p test
d
e
p
e
ndency to 0
.
14
commit
|
commitdiff
|
tree
2011-08-05
Eric Won
g
event_mach
i
n
e: APP n
e
e
ds to b
e
in the main
Client cl
a
ss
commit
|
commitdiff
|
tree
2011-08-05
Eric Wong
even
t
_mac
h
ine:
add :
e
m
_
client_c
l
ass option
commit
|
commitdiff
|
tree
2011-08-05
Eric
Wong
cra
m
p: bump test
v
ers
i
on to 0
.
13
commit
|
commitdiff
|
tree
2011-07-30
Eric
Wong
Rainbows!
4
.
1
.
0
-
m
inor
i
nternal c
l
ea
n
ups
commit
|
commitdiff
|
tree
2011-07-21
Eric
Wo
n
g
r
e
move
tcp
_
nodelay/t
c
p_nopush tweaki
n
g
commit
|
commitdiff
|
tree
2011-07-21
E
r
ic
W
ong
remove unnecessary io/wait require
commit
|
commitdiff
|
tree
2011-06-29
Eric Wong
Revert
"http_se
r
ver: cap timeout a
t
32-bit
L
ONG_M
A
X
.
.
.
commit
|
commitdiff
|
tree
2011-06-28
E
ric Wo
n
g
t0044: do not
a
ssume setsock
o
pt
(
) fi
n
ish
e
d
commit
|
commitdiff
|
tree
2011-06-28
Eric
W
ong
F
i
x Fiber*
a
n
d WriterT
h
r
ead* breakage
f
r
om removing
.
.
.
commit
|
commitdiff
|
tree
2011-06-28
Eric Wong
require kgio 2
.
5 for
kgio_wait_readable(timeout)
commit
|
commitdiff
|
tree
2011-06-28
Eric Won
g
bin/ra
i
nbows: releas
e
the
O
ption
P
a
rser object from
.
.
.
commit
|
commitdiff
|
tree
2011-06-27
Eric Wong
http_server: cap timeout at 32-bit LONG_MAX second
s
commit
|
commitdiff
|
tree
2011-06-27
Eric Won
g
Rainbows!
4
.
0
.
0 - MOAR concurr
e
ncy for
MO
A
R COARS
commit
|
commitdiff
|
tree
2011-06-27
E
r
i
c Wo
n
g
bump
dependenci
e
s
(
kgio,
unic
o
rn, raindrops)
commit
|
commitdiff
|
tree
2011-06-27
E
ric Wong
r
emov
e
unu
s
ed arg in Rai
n
b
o
ws
:
:Response
.
se
t
up
commit
|
commitdiff
|
tree
2011-06-22
Eric Wong
epoll/
c
lient: pr
o
per
l
y close on all pipe respo
n
ses
commit
|
commitdiff
|
tree
2011-06-22
E
r
i
c
Wong
t0050: improve diag
n
osti
c
s
for this test
commit
|
commitdiff
|
tree
2011-06-22
Eric Wong
t
/test_isola
t
e: rem
o
ve unne
e
d
ed comment
commit
|
commitdiff
|
tree
2011-06-22
Eric Wong
dev_fd_respon
s
e: enab
l
e under Ru
b
ini
u
s
commit
|
commitdiff
|
tree
2011-06-22
Eric Wong
Unicorn 4
.
x resync for ticker
commit
|
commitdiff
|
tree
2011-06-22
Eric Wong
t/
t
est
_
i
sol
a
t
e
: drop Unicorn
test dependency for now
commit
|
commitdiff
|
tree
2011-06-15
E
ric Wong
remove IO_PURGATORY
dep
e
ndency
commit
|
commitdiff
|
tree
2011-06-11
Eric Wong
configurator: add cl
i
ent_max
_
header_size dir
e
ctive
commit
|
commitdiff
|
tree
2011-06-11
Er
i
c Wong
doc: remove docs
for Ra
i
nbows::Fi
b
er::
*
A
P
Is
commit
|
commitdiff
|
tree
2011-06-11
Eric Wong
st
r
e
a
m_response_epoll: update
d
o
cumentation
commit
|
commitdiff
|
tree
2011-06-11
Eric Wong
remove R
a
inbow
s
.
r
un method
commit
|
commitdiff
|
tree
2011-06-10
E
r
ic Wong
ev_core: do not aut
o
c
h
u
n
k HTTP/1
.
0 (and
0
.
9) resp
o
nses
commit
|
commitdiff
|
tree
2011-06-10
Eric Won
g
ev_core: use add_parse for tra
i
lers, too
commit
|
commitdiff
|
tree
2011-06-10
Eric Wong
gemsp
e
c: add GPLv3 to comm
e
nted-out licenses
s
ection
commit
|
commitdiff
|
tree
2011-06-10
Eric Wong
use H
t
tpPars
e
r#
a
dd
_
pa
r
se API in Un
i
corn 3
.
7
.
0
commit
|
commitdiff
|
tree
2011-06-09
Eric Wong
tests:
more fixes for Strea
m
R
e
spo
n
seEpoll
commit
|
commitdiff
|
tree
2011-06-09
Eric Wong
r
e
s
pons
e
:
sen
d
f
i
l
e_range
fis for
R
ack::Fil
e
in rack
.
.
.
commit
|
commitdiff
|
tree
2011-06-09
Er
i
c
Wo
n
g
t/t9002: use
Rack::Head
commit
|
commitdiff
|
tree
2011-06-09
Eric Wong
up
d
ate variou
s
R
ubyGem depen
d
encies
commit
|
commitdiff
|
tree
2011-06-09
Eric Wong
stream_response_epoll: our most "spec
i
al" concurrency
.
.
.
commit
|
commitdiff
|
tree
2011-06-09
Eric
W
ong
m
ove
re
o
pe
n
_worker_logs to base
commit
|
commitdiff
|
tree
2011-06-06
E
r
ic Wong
doc: remove --sa
n
iti
z
e-html for pa
n
do
c
commit
|
commitdiff
|
tree
2011-05-31
E
ric Wo
n
g
x
epoll_t
h
r
e
a
d_
*
: update
docs fo
r
L
i
nux
3
commit
|
commitdiff
|
tree
2011-05-30
Eric Wong
test-lib: enable splice(2) for Linux 3
.
x
commit
|
commitdiff
|
tree
2011-05-21
Eric Wong
R
ai
n
b
ows 3
.
4
.
0
- min
o
r updates and fi
x
e
s
commit
|
commitdiff
|
tree
2011-05-21
Eric Wong
p
k
g
.
mk:
update to the
l
a
t
est version
commit
|
commitdiff
|
tree
2011-05-21
Eric Wong
use and rec
o
mm
e
nd
s
l
ee
p
y_penguin 3
.
0
.
1
commit
|
commitdiff
|
tree
2011-05-21
Eric
Wong
use and
r
ec
o
mmen
d
sle
e
py_penguin 3
.
0
.
0
commit
|
commitdiff
|
tree
2011-05-21
E
r
ic
W
o
ng
t004
4
:
increase test rel
i
abili
t
y
commit
|
commitdiff
|
tree
2011-05-21
Eric
Wo
n
g
tr
y
_
defer:
enable d
o
cume
n
t
ation
commit
|
commitdiff
|
tree
2011-05-21
Eric Wong
xepoll_t
h
r
e
ad_pool/c
l
i
ent: improve autopu
s
h
sup
p
or
t
commit
|
commitdiff
|
tree
2011-05-20
Eric Wong
.
gitignore:
add tags/TAG
S
file
s
commit
|
commitdiff
|
tree
2011-05-20
Eric Wong
add te
s
t
s
for Kgio autopus
h
on Linux
commit
|
commitdiff
|
tree
2011-05-20
Eric Won
g
add test fo
r
SIGQUIT
d
isconnect
commit
|
commitdiff
|
tree
2011-05-20
Eric Wong
e
ven
t
_machi
n
e: di
s
connect idle client
s
at on SIGQUIT
commit
|
commitdiff
|
tree
2011-05-20
Eric W
o
n
g
client: use kgio_write
a
c
r
oss the board
commit
|
commitdiff
|
tree
2011-05-20
Er
i
c Wong
co
o
lio* + *ep
o
ll*: drop keepa
l
ive clients on SIGQUIT
commit
|
commitdiff
|
tree
2011-05-20
Eric Wo
n
g
epoll/xepol
l
: mo
r
e
consistent client implementatio
n
s
commit
|
commitdiff
|
tree
2011-05-18
Eric
W
o
ng
do
c
:
recom
m
end io_spli
c
e 4
.
1
.
1
or later
commit
|
commitdiff
|
tree
2011-05-16
Er
i
c Wong
Rai
n
b
o
ws! 3
.
3
.
0
-
doc im
p
rovements and
m
ore
commit
|
commitdiff
|
tree
2011-05-16
Eric Wong
writer
_
thread_*:
f
ix
s
e
ndfile detection under Ruby 1
.
8
commit
|
commitdiff
|
tree
2011-05-16
Eric Wong
document RubyGem requirements
commit
|
commitdiff
|
tree
2011-05-16
E
ric Wong
doc
:
cleanup rdoc for
R
ai
n
bows module
commit
|
commitdiff
|
tree
2011-05-16
Eric Wong
use :pool_size
for RLIMIT_NPROC with thr
e
ad po
o
l models
commit
|
commitdiff
|
tree
2011-05-16
Eric Wong
more reli
a
ble
s
hutdown
for epoll concurrency models
commit
|
commitdiff
|
tree
2011-05-16
Eric Wong
tests: unify ch
e
cks for c
o
py_stream and thre
a
d
ed
app
.
.
.
commit
|
commitdiff
|
tree
2011-05-16
E
r
i
c
Wong
add "co
p
y_s
t
ream" config dire
c
tive
commit
|
commitdiff
|
tree
2011-05-10
Eri
c
Wong
config
u
rator: upd
a
t
e
u
ser-facing documentation
commit
|
commitdiff
|
tree
2011-05-10
Eric Wong
max_body: doc
u
mentati
o
n u
p
d
a
t
e
s
commit
|
commitdiff
|
tree
next